Elevate Solutions Payroll Associate

Paylocity · Schaumburg, IL · 2 wk ago
Human Resources$20.67–$29.52/hrFull-time

Primary Responsibilities

  • Maintain and process payroll and HRIS data with a high degree of accuracy and confidentiality across client accounts.
  • Deliver prompt, clear, and professional communication via phone, email, and ticketing systems; serve as a trusted resource on routine inquiries and procedural guidance.
  • Proactively manage assigned client workload, ensuring timely follow-up and resolution of open tasks, escalations, and service requests.
  • Diagnose and resolve payroll and data discrepancies, leveraging available tools, documentation, and internal expertise to ensure accurate outcomes.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Liaise with internal teams (e.g., Product Support, Tax, Benefits) to ensure seamless service delivery and resolution of complex issues.
  • Process Adherence: Ensure full compliance with internal procedures, control protocols, and payroll policies, including client-specific processing requirements.

Responsibilities

  • Payroll Administration: Execute end-to-to payroll tasks including pre-check validations, earnings/deductions auditing, and post-processing confirmations.
  • Data Maintenance: Manage HR, timekeeping, and pay data updates such as new hires, terminations, rate changes, and PTO adjustments.
  • Client Issue Resolution: Triage and resolve day-to-day service requests from clients, escalating when appropriate based on scope or complexity.
  • Knowledge Management: Maintain working knowledge of supported platforms, internal policies, and regulatory requirements relevant to client deliverables.
  • Quality & Compliance: Perform audits and reconciliation activities to ensure compliance with client contracts, internal standards, and external regulations.
  • Support Tax Filings: Assist with the preparation, validation, and tracking of payroll tax filings. Ensure awareness of deadlines, escalate discrepancies, and coordinate with internal teams to resolve tax related issues.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ree required
  • Experience in customer service or previous client interfacing role
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ite
  • Data accuracy and proficiency
  • Preferred: CPP, FPC, APA, and/or SHRM-CP certified
  • Experience in payroll and/or call center environment
